About Susan London

Susan London is a scholar working on Neurology, Biochemistry and Biochemistry, having authored 17 papers that have together received 356 indexed citations. Recurring topics across this work include Nitric Oxide and Endothelin Effects (7 papers), Intracranial Aneurysms: Treatment and Complications (6 papers) and Traumatic Brain Injury and Neurovascular Disturbances (4 papers). The work is most often cited by research in Neurology (79 citations), Developmental Neuroscience (12 citations) and Radiology, Nuclear Medicine and Imaging (56 citations). Susan London has collaborated with scholars based in United States and Japan. Frequent co-authors include Marc R. Mayberg, Corinne M. Gajdusek, Janet S. Rasey, Tsutomu Harada, Yoshito Kinoshita, Zhengyu Luo, Richard S. Morrison, Hong Xiang, Michael Knudson and Stanley J. Korsmeyer. Their work appears in journals such as International Journal of Radiation Oncology*Biology*Physics, Neurosurgery and Radiation Research.
